Honoring A Great Friend of Franchising

Roger MurphyI just recently learned of a dear friend’s passing. The wonderful Roger Murphy, CEO of Murphy Business & Financial Corporation LLC, passed on 11/30/16 and my heart broke in a million pieces when I received the sad, sad, news.

My relationship with Roger started out with a cold call and very quickly bloomed into a deep and meaningful friendship laced liberally with fun, mutual respect, and creativity. Roger became not only a long-time, valued client who pushed us to improve our offerings and service year after year (in a great way! 🙂 ), he became a deeply respected business mentor for me personally and helped our small fledgling firm grow exponentially and prosper over the last 9 years.

As was so well said in his tribute…

“Best known for his tireless work ethic and entrepreneurial ambitions, Roger grew his business into the largest business brokerage franchise in North America, and was respected around the world for his savvy, wit, integrity and the collaborative spirit he brought to everything he did because it was always done with a strong team around him.”

This next part chokes me up every time I read it as this was my exact experience of Roger…

“Roger made those around him better, and enjoyed helping others achieve their dreams.”

Not only would our business not be what it is today without Roger’s insights and thoughtful guidance, Roger modeled for me how to create a culture of mutual respect, integrity, and fun where everyone thrives. And as I think back on the many conversations we had about business, culture, golf, media, publishing, franchising and our devotion to our beloved dogs, I smile at the family’s request for donations to Golden Retriever Rescue of Mid-Florida in lieu of flowers.

January is ‘Roger Murphy’ month here at SPEAK! and we will be donating this month’s charitable contribution to Roger’s beloved retrievers.

Thank you, dear Roger, for your friendship, insights, wisdom and for all the fun and laughs over the years. I will miss you dearly.
